Meta seeks to avoid antitrust scrutiny of profits in US FTC trial
By Chris May ( May 28, 2025, 20:26 GMT | Comment) -- Meta Platforms wants to keep its multi-billion dollar annual profits out of bounds as the tech giant fends off a break-up attempt from US Federal Trade Commission antitrust litigation that wrapped up trial proceedings this week.
